Why is This Prediction Reasonable?

Moclobemide is a reversible and selective inhibitor of monoamine oxidase A (RIMA). By selectively blocking MAO-A, it prevents the enzymatic breakdown of serotonin (5-HT) and norepinephrine (NE), leading to elevated synaptic concentrations of these monoamines. Its pharmacological profile is confirmed by its known binding targets, MAOA (gene ID 4128) and MAOB (gene ID 4129), which are central to monoaminergic neurotransmission. Compared to classical irreversible MAOIs, moclobemide carries a substantially lower risk of tyramine-related hypertensive reactions due to its reversibility.

Agoraphobia is closely intertwined with panic disorder: the core pathology involves conditioned avoidance behaviours learned after recurrent panic attacks, driven by hyperactivation of the amygdala and dysregulation of the 5-HT/NE systems. By elevating synaptic 5-HT and NE, moclobemide can suppress amygdala overactivation and weaken fear-conditioned learning circuits — the precise mechanism underlying agoraphobic avoidance. This is not merely theoretical: the classical irreversible MAOI phenelzine has established efficacy in agoraphobia and panic disorder, and moclobemide, as a RIMA, represents a safer successor along the same mechanistic pathway.

The overlap between moclobemide’s approved indications (depression, social anxiety) and agoraphobia is substantial. All three conditions share dysregulation of the serotonergic and noradrenergic systems, and treatment guidelines for anxiety spectrum disorders (including panic disorder/agoraphobia) already recommend both SSRIs and MAOIs as pharmacological options. Literature Evidence

PMID Year Type Journal Key Findings
10448444 1999 RCT British Journal of Psychiatry Randomised placebo-controlled trial of moclobemide, CBT, and their combination in panic disorder with agoraphobia; assessed relative efficacy of pharmacological vs. psychological treatments
10361962 1999 Active-controlled RCT European Archives of Psychiatry and Clinical Neuroscience Multicentre double-blind RCT comparing moclobemide 450 mg/day vs. clomipramine 150 mg/day in 135 patients with DSM-III-R panic disorder with/without agoraphobia; established non-inferiority
28867934 2017 Narrative Review Dialogues in Clinical Neuroscience Guideline-based treatment recommendations for anxiety disorders including panic disorder/agoraphobia; reviews evidence for pharmacotherapy including MAOIs
32002937 2020 Narrative Review Advances in Experimental Medicine and Biology Comprehensive psychopharmacological treatment review for panic disorder/agoraphobia, GAD, and SAD based on meta-analyses of RCTs; includes RIMA as treatment option
8313401 1993 Clinical Trial Clinical Neuropharmacology Randomised double-blind 8-week trial comparing brofaromine vs. clomipramine in panic disorder; discusses class efficacy of reversible MAO-A inhibitors including moclobemide
16850261 2006 Neuroimaging Study Metabolic Brain Disease SPECT neuroimaging study comparing moclobemide vs. citalopram effects on resting brain perfusion in social anxiety disorder; provides mechanistic insight into RIMA brain activity
7717094 1995 Review Acta Psychiatrica Scandinavica (Suppl) Meta-analysis and review of RIMA class (brofaromine, moclobemide, toloxatone); demonstrated consistent antidepressant and anxiolytic activity of moclobemide vs. multiple comparators
1498904 1992 Early Phase Trial Clinical Neuropharmacology Early clinical evidence supporting reversible MAO-A inhibitors in panic disorder
2248064 1990 Review Acta Psychiatrica Scandinavica (Suppl) Review of MAOI efficacy in panic disorder with agoraphobia, social phobia, PTSD, and related disorders based on controlled studies
7892341 1995 Case Report Psychiatrische Praxis Treatment-refractory panic disorder with agoraphobia resolved with combined imipramine + moclobemide + behaviour therapy; demonstrates utility in complex, refractory cases

Conclusion and Next Steps

Decision: Proceed with Guardrails

Rationale: Two RCTs (1999) directly examined moclobemide in panic disorder with agoraphobia and demonstrated efficacy, and the mechanistic basis — reversible MAO-A inhibition elevating synaptic 5-HT/NE with resultant suppression of amygdala-driven fear conditioning — is well-established. However, moclobemide is not currently marketed in India, and full safety label data is unavailable, requiring additional regulatory and clinical review before any application.
